Transaction 0ead6b3b2b7bd59d67dae6eb5615d232753cc52dfbe3eaa5e651a2ef6ac3d371

block
18852a75770ead9d631368b553d61c50719a558579dfce6df964b59fc11e9aac

1 Input

23 Outputs